13. Test whether 482350 can be divisible by 11. (4 marks)
Step 1: Apply the divisibility rule for 11. The rule states that a number is divisible by 11 if the alternating sum of its digits is 0 or a multiple of 11. Step 2: Calculate the alternating sum of the digits, starting from the rightmost digit and alternating signs. Digits of 482350 are 4, 8, 2, 3, 5, 0. Sum of digits at odd places (1st, 3rd, 5th from right): Sum of digits at even places (2nd, 4th, 6th from right): Step 3: Find the difference between these two sums. Step 4: Conclude based on the result. Since the difference is 0, the number 482350 is divisible by 11. The number 482350 .
